A 6.1-magnitude earthquake struck off the coast of Indonesia’s Sulawesi island early Wednesday, as reported by the USGS. The quake occurred at a depth of 10 kilometers, with no immediate damage or casualties. Indonesia’s meteorological agency recorded a 6.0 magnitude and stated that there is no tsunami risk. Indonesia frequently experiences earthquakes due to intense seismic activity.

Taiwan plans to cull up to 120,000 green iguanas due to their adverse impact on agriculture. Around 200,000 iguanas are in Taiwan's central and southern regions. With no natural predators and rampant reproduction, these iguanas damage crops. Special teams killed 70,000 last year, promoting humane methods and public assistance in identifying nests.

A US federal judge ordered the Trump administration to temporarily lift a funding freeze that halted USAID aid programs. The ruling responded to a lawsuit by health organizations affected by the freeze. The judge highlighted the lack of explanation for the blanket suspension, which disrupted aid networks and contracts. This decision temporarily allows funds to resume flowing to pre-existing contracts.
